
Jerry Adler, a name synonymous with compelling performances and a pivotal presence in the world of television, recently passed away at the age of 96. His death marks the end of an era for fans of “The Sopranos” and television enthusiasts who have admired his versatile acting skills over the decades. Born in 1929, Adler’s career spanned more than six decades, showcasing his adaptability and dedication to the craft of acting.
His journey began in the vibrant theatre scene, where he honed his skills before transitioning smoothly into television and film. Jerry Adler’s Role in “The Sopranos”
While Jerry Adler’s portfolio includes numerous roles across television and stage, he is perhaps best remembered for his portrayal of Hesh Rabkin in the critically acclaimed series “The Sopranos.” As a confidant and advisor within the mafia setting, Hesh’s character was layered and multidimensional, showcasing Adler’s exceptional talent to bring depth and realism to every scene.
His character’s wisdom, wit, and sometimes stern demeanor contributed significantly to the narrative fabric of the series, making Hesh one of the most beloved supporting characters. Adler’s performance offered an authentic glimpse into the complexities of loyalty, morality, and survival within the criminal underworld, enriching the show’s storytelling in ways that continue to resonate with viewers.
Beyond The Sopranos: A Rich and Diverse Acting Legacy
Though Adler’s role in “The Sopranos” remains a highlight, his career extended far beyond it. He appeared in various theatrical productions, television series, and films that showcased his range as an actor. Notable appearances include roles in shows like “L&O,” “The Americans,” and “The Marvelous Mrs. Maisel,” where his performances consistently received praise.
His work on stage was equally commendable, with Adler participating in numerous theatrical productions that highlighted his versatility and love for live performance.
